Share Posted February 18, 2015 Does anyone else get annoyed by how often he drifts off to the wing?It's called working the channels and top strikers do it - now I assume as we had FT9 for so long, people are not used to it...The concept is simple, drag one of the Central defenders out of position when you drift out wide and lay the ball back into the oncoming runner - thus creating space, defensive confusion and a goal scoring opportunity.However - it doesn't work if no players run on...Last night was a get match fit night - this Saturday we will see a sharper player.Rubbishing the best Striker we've had in years is not something I'm comfortable with...
